How Pixel Mapping Actually Works
Pixel Mapping refers to the process of defining and referencing individual pixels or groups of pixels in a digital environment. Rather than manipulating entire images at once, users map specific pixel data to coordinate systems, enabling precise control over positioning, scaling, and rendering. This method allows applications to maintain accuracy across platforms, from web graphics to augmented reality interfaces. By working at the pixel level, creators gain enhanced control and flexibility without compromising file integrity.

H3: What is Pixel Mapping good for in design and development?
It helps ensure visual consistency across devices and resolutions. Designers use Pixel Mapping to align typography, imagery, and interactive elements with pixel-level accuracy—essential for responsive layouts and high-quality outputs.
H3: How does Pixel Mapping support mobile usability?
Because it optimizes how visuals scale and adapt, Pixel Mapping enables smoother performance on mobile screens, reducing positional distortion and load times. This enhances user experience across smartphones and tablets.
H3: Can Pixel Mapping improve image editing workflows?
Yes. By mapping pixels directly, editors can perform targeted adjustments without affecting surrounding elements. This precision supports more predictable edits during retouching, composition, or data overlay tasks.
H3: How is Pixel Mapping used outside creative fields?
It plays a role in augmented reality, geospatial visualization, and medical imaging, where accurate pixel alignment supports data integrity and interactivity in complex real-world environments.
